Will Katie Couric Return to Daytime?



With Katie Couric’s contract at CBS up in June, speculation about her next career move has intensified. According to Deadline, “Sources indicate that Couric is once again leaning towards a change, and this time it involves her following in Oprah Winfrey's footsteps as producer and host of her own syndicated talk show.” 

A talk show isn’t Couric’s only option. Reportedly, NBC is interested in bringing their former star back into the fold and other major networks have also expressed interest in her too. However, CBS isn’t letting her go without a fight and according to Deadline, CBS “is said to be preparing an extensive package to present to Couric.”
